Originally posted by PDOWNZ:
well if we download the EBOOT for the 3.70 FW and put that file in the m33 creator as 370.PBP and also have the 150.pbp and run the creator will it give us a 3.70 M33??
The kernels are designed differently between Firmwares. A custom Firmware runs 3.xx, but can emulate 1.50. The installer for the CFM is specific to the 3.xx kernel. If you try and do that, you'd semi-brick your PSP. The flash files are all designed around 3.52 not 3.70. Relax, it took M33 5 days to crack 3.60 PSP2000. Wait until the end of the month! the installer looks specifically for 352.pbp. It then opens it and makes sure all the files it needs are where they need to be. Thats the "verifying file" on the install screen.

so it wont even get past the file check. So it should not brick, it will just call you an idiot for trying, then boot you back to 3.52 m33
